Prime Minister Announces Appointments to the 
Canadian Centre for Management Development


February 1, 1996
Ottawa, Ontario

Prime Minister Jean Chrétien today announced the appointment of six new members to the Board of Governors of the Canadian Centre for Management Development, representing both the private sector and the public service.

Sheldon Bowles of Winnipeg, Manitoba, is President of Ode to Joy Limited and founding president of Domo Gasoline Corporation.

Rosemary Penelhum of Bragg Creek, is President of Rosemary Penelhum Consulting Inc. She was previously Partner and Consultant with Deloitte and Touche Management Consultants.

Hubert SaintOnge of Richmond Hill, Ontario, is Vice-President, Learning Organization and Leadership Development, with the Canadian Imperial Bank of Commerce. Previously, he held the position of Vice-President, Resourcing and Development.

Suzanne Hurtubise of Ottawa, Ontario, is Deputy Minister of Canadian Heritage.

Jean McCloskey of Ottawa, Ontario, is Deputy Minister of Natural Resources.

David Holdsworth of Ottawa, Ontario, is Assistant Secretary to the Cabinet (Management Priorities and Senior Personnel), Privy Council Office.

The Centre is dedicated to enhancing public sector management capabilities, excellence in teaching and research into public sector management, and promoting a strong corporate culture in the federal public service.
